First professional goal for San Antonio midfielder edges out Tampa Bay’s Brown

TAMPA, Fla. – Devin Vega’s first professional goal for San Antonio FC has been voted the USL Fans’ Choice Goal of the Week for Week 6 of the 2017 season, with the former FC Dallas Academy standout edging out the Tampa Bay Rowdies’ Deshorn Brown in one of the closest votes of the season so far.

Vega’s first goal in the pros proved to be the game-winner as San Antonio took a 3-2 victory against Seattle Sounders FC 2 last Tuesday night. Springing forward on the counter-attack after a pass by SAFC midfielder Pecka, Vega held off his marker as he drove into the left side of the penalty area and finished low to the right corner.

Vega’s goal received 37 percent of the poll conducted online at USLSoccer.com that concluded on Thursday morning. The Rowdies’ Brown took second place with 34 percent for his scissor-kick finish against the Richmond Kickers this past Saturday, while Real Monarchs SLC’s James Moberg finished third with 21 percent for his outstanding turning finish against the Swope Park Rangers.
